A karate uniform toddler or taekwondo uniform toddler search is usually looking for the dobok itself, a specialized weave sourced from a martial arts supplier. What we print is the team shirt layer: a youth tee or hoodie with the dojang or school name, worn to and from class over the actual uniform, or on its own for casual studio-branded wear.
A wrestling program's toddler shirt is a straightforward youth tee or hoodie with the team mark, not a competition singlet. Boxing gloves fall outside apparel entirely since they are protective equipment, not something a print-on-demand catalog covers at any age.
